An article in Total Licensing Magazine about the recent Licensing Asia mentions GARO as having been "sold into the US and Spain," but the buyer is not named in the article[1]. Since 2007, the show has also been aired in other countries like Italy (on MTV) and Malaysia (on 8TV).
